#959503 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#959503 is composed of 58.4% red, 58.4%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0% magenta, 98%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 60 degrees, a saturation of 96.1% and a lightness of 29.8%. #959503 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#2b2b00.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

#959503 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#959503 has RGB values of R:149, G:149,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9803011.

Shades and Tints of #959503
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0e00 is the darkest color, while #fffff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#959503
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4f49 is the less saturated color, while #959503 is the most saturated one.
